ASSIGNMENT- ACCOUNTING

STRATEGIC CHANGES AND FIRM PERFORMANCE

ASSIGNMENT REQUIREMENTS

1. The following is a list of 10 organisations/ companies, one of which will be the subject of your analysis.

CODE COMPANY

CBA Commonwealth Bank of Australia

BHP BHP Billiton Limited

CSL CSL Limited

WOW Woolworths Limited

WPL Woodside Petroleum Limited

SCG Scentre Group Stapled

WFD Westfield Corporation Stapled

TCL Transurban Group Stapled

AMP AMP Limited

AMC Amcor Limited

2. One of the ten companies will be randomly assigned to you for analysis. For this information refer to the Excel spread sheet on Blackboard (Bb). Should elect to complete your assignment in a group choose only one company out of those you have been given.

3. Obtain the annual reports of your assigned company for the past 3 years.

This data can be acquired from ECU library link - Databases - DatAnalysis. Step by step instructions on how to obtain data from this website are provided on the unit's Bb site.

4. ASSIGNMENT'S QUESTIONS

4.1. Analyse the behaviour of any three significant items in the income statement for the period of three years. Discuss whether your organization's performance relating to these items appears to be improving, deteriorating, or remaining stable over this period. Explain why you selected those items and what you recognize as the most relevant strategic reasons for the trend/s that you have recognized. Justify your answer.

4.2. Analyse the behaviour of any three significant items in the balance sheet for the period of three years. Discuss whether your organization's performance relating to these items appears to be improving, deteriorating, or remaining stable over this period. Explain why you selected those items and what you recognize as the most relevant strategic reasons for the trend/s that you have recognized. Justify your answer.

4.3. Analyse cash flow statements of the last three years and explain any three major changes which have occurred in relation to investing and/or financing activities of the business.

4.4. Calculate two relevant ratios under each category given below for the period of three years. Give conclusions of your ratio analysis based on the figures you have derived

a) Profitability

b) Liquidity

c) Solvency

d) Operational efficiency

4.5. Identify any two items not included in (or derived from) the financial statements that you think would be important to someone considering whether the organization is performing well. Discuss your reasons for believing that these two items about the company would be important in making an investment decision.

NOTE

? Your assignment should be in the form of business report (please refer to the document provided). Your report should include:

a) An introduction (not more than 150 words)

b) Answers to the given questions written in the body paragraphs, with appropriate headings, subheadings, etc.

c) A conclusion (not more than 150 words)

d) An appendix with downloaded financial statements and relevant calculations. Use Microsoft Excel to perform the financial statement analysis.

? Your analysis should be limited to a maximum of seven pages and a minimum of five pages. This is equivalent to no more than 1,700 words (not including the cover page and references)

? Write as if you are a management advisor preparing advice for a client (who is the manager of the context company).

? Give you report an adequate title and plan appropriate headings for easy reading.
